Added a library for the default exception handler and started to add a dissasembler. Cleaned up some issues with BlockIo in BeagleBoard and add some extra info on Ebl devices command to show if a blk device has a file system on it.

+
+ //
+ // A PE/COFF image loads its headers into memory so the headers are
+ // included in the linked addressess. ELF and Mach-O images do not
+ // include the headers so the first byte of the image is usually
+ // text (code). If you look at link maps from ELF or Mach-O images
+ // you need to subtact out the size of the PE/COFF header to get
+ // get the offset that matches the link map.
+ //
+ DEBUG ((EFI_D_ERROR, "loaded at 0x%08x (PE/COFF offset) 0x%x (ELF or Mach-O offset) 0x%x", ImageBase, Offset, Offset - PeCoffSizeOfHeader));
